body,h1,h2,h3,form{margin:0; padding: 0}
body {font-size: 0.75em;  *direction:rtl;}
body,h1,h2,h3,form,table,select,input,textarea{font-family: tahoma, Arabic Transparent, Traditional Arabic, Arial}

h1 {font-size: 1.08em; }
h2,h3,table, select, input, textarea {font-size: 1em;}
body * {line-height:1.25em;}
img {border: 0;}

a: link,visited, active {color: #676666; text-decoration:none;}
.footer .fltlft a:hover{background:none; }

.nav{ width:100%;}
.nav a,visited{display:block; float:right; padding:0.42em 1.25em; font-weight:bold;  text-decoration:none;}
.nav img{float:right; margin-top:0.75em}


.title{font-weight:bold; padding:0.42em;}
.title input{font-weight:normal;}
.content{padding:0.83em; line-height:1.6em;}

.tree{padding-bottom:1.25em; font-weight:bold; font-size:0.92em}
.margl-15{margin-left:1.25em}
.li-marg li{margin-bottom:0.92em;}
.w440{width:36.67em;}
.pad-20{ padding:1.67em;}
.padt-15{padding-top:1.25em}

.header { width:100%; height:8.75em; min-height: 105px; direction: rtl; background: url(header_bg.jpg) top left no-repeat;}
.header .logoarea {width:30.42em; float: right; padding: 0.83em 0.83em 0.83em 0em;}

.header .searcharea { width: 40.42em; float: left; text-align: left; padding-left: 0.83em;  }
.header .channels { width: 100%; float: left; padding-bottom: 0.25em; margin: 0.42em 0em 1.28em; }
.header .channels a, .header .chanels a:visited { text-decoration: none; }
.header .channels a:hover { text-decoration: underline; }
.header .dropdown{ padding:0.17em 0.67em 0.17em 0.25em; width: 12.50em; float: left; position: relative; text-align: right; }
.header .dropmenu {width: 12.50em; height: 24.33em; padding: 0.42em; position: absolute; top: 1.5em; left: 0; overflow: auto; z-index: 999;}
.header .dropmenu a {display: block; padding: 0.25em; }
.header .dropmenu a.last { border-bottom: none; }
.header .dropdown .ar { height: 0.916em; width: 0.58em; float: left; }
.header .searchbox { width: 100%; float: left; text-align: right; }

.header .searchtabs { z-index: 80; margin: 0em 0.83em 0em 0em; zoom: 1; position: relative; text-align: center; padding:0; height:23px }
.header .searchtabs li {display: block; float: right; width: 4.17em; padding: 0; margin:0; }
.header .searchtabs li a { padding: 0.33em 0.58em 0; display: block;}
.header .searchtabs li.on { direction:ltr; margin:0; padding:0;  }
.header .searchtabs li.on a { z-index: 99; position: relative; margin-top: -0.67em; padding-bottom: 0.83em; bottom: -0.3em; *bottom: -0.35em; /**bottom: -0.58em;*/ }

.header .searchinpts { margin: -0.17em 0 0 0; clear: both; padding-top: 0; }
.header .searchfld { width: 34.17em; margin-right:0; }
.header .searchbtn {  height: 1.8em; *height: 1.9em; width: 4.17em; text-align: center; font-weight: bold; }

/*.footer { width: 96.7%; float: right; margin: 0.83em 0em 0.42em; padding: 1.25em;}*/

/*Footer Begin*/

.footer { width: 97.7%; height:10em; margin: 0.83em 0em 0.42em 0; padding: 1.00em; line-height: 2em}
.footer_lnk{ text-align:right; float:right; color:#ffffff; line-height: 2em}
.footer_lnk a,visited{text-decoration:none; color:#ffffff;}
.footer_lnk a:hover{text-decoration:none; color:#ffffff; background:#e78b8c;}
.note {font-size:11px; line-height:1.4em}

/*Footer End*/

.main { width: 81.667em; min-width: 980px; margin: 0 auto; height: 100%; overflow: hidden;}
.cntnt { direction: rtl;  }
.clmnrit {float: right; width: 29.58em; min-width:355px;   margin-left: 1.15em; }
.clmnmid { float: left; width: 24.67em; min-width:296px; }
.clmnlft {float: left; width: 25em; min-width:300px;  margin-right: 1.25em;}
.clmnspace{float: left; width: 19.83em; min-width:238px;  margin-right: 1.15em;}
.clmnwide{float: left; width: 60.67em; min-width:728px; }

.cls{ clear:both; }
.half { line-height: 50%; }
.fltrit { float:right; }
.fltlft { float:left; }
.txt_sml { font-size: 0.92em; }
.padb-15{padding-bottom:1.25em;}
.chataudiobg{background:url(chating.jpg) top left no-repeat; width:29.42em; height:20.83em; }
.pad140{padding:3.50em 0.83em 0 12.33em;}

/*jamal*/
.worning{ padding:0.17em 0;}
.msn-number{ background:url(SMS.gif) center center no-repeat; height:96px; padding:40px 0 0 0px; font-weight:bold; font-size:2.92em; }
.tblsenttitel{ font-weight:bold;}
.sentnum{ font-weight:bold;}
.aftersent{ font-size:0.83em; padding:0.25em 0;}
.serves{ font-weight:bold; padding:0.25em 0;}

/*+++++++++++++++++++++++++ Mustafa +++++++++++++++++++++++++++++*/
.martop20{margin-top:20px};
.padrgt50{padding-right:50px};
.martop5{margin-top:5px}
.w124{width:124px}
.w406{width:406px}
.w355{width:355px}
.pad10{padding:10}
.marrgt18{margin-right:18px}
.w550{width:550px}
.w530{width:530px}
.martop10{margin-top:10px}
.ul1 {padding:10px 25px 10px 0px;margin:0px}
.h1-ss { padding:0px;margin:0px } 


